你查询的IP:[119.144.115.23]  地理位置:中国–广东–东莞

最新查询123.101.10.206 220.248.43.161 120.48.178.234 222.128.55.108 124.196.139.35 202.130.92.169 59.192.235.135 117.59.108.20 222.248.188.57 119.144.115.23 122.96.3.115 222.32.26.138 202.92.244.206 210.192.96.97 203.209.224.2 123.112.97.213 119.78.250.32 124.29.62.248 221.172.224.81 202.112.149.232 114.60.168.1 221.172.204.240 202.164.25.41 124.6.64.253 124.240.35.47 221.208.236.140 221.200.252.86 122.204.201.22 124.16.169.120 202.38.64.176 202.148.96.97